Definition
The term “VBA Name Worksheet” relates to a function used in Visual Basic for Applications (VBA), a programming language used in Microsoft Excel. It is a command employed to change or assign a name to a specific worksheet within an Excel workbook. This aids in better organization and simplified referencing when dealing with complex financial computations and data management.
Key Takeaways
- VBA Name Worksheet refers to Visual Basic for Applications(VBA), a programming language used in Microsoft Excel, which allows you to automate tasks including the ability to name or rename worksheets.
- Using VBA to name worksheets can be particularly beneficial when dealing with large data sets or dynamic data where the worksheet names may change frequently. This can significantly improve efficiency and reduce potential for errors in a finance setting.
- While VBA is a powerful tool, proper knowledge is required to use it effectively. Incorrect use of VBA can potentially cause data loss or corruption. Therefore, it’s imperative that appropriate training and/or guidance is sought before attempting to implement VBA coding strategies in a finance setting.
Importance
VBA, or Visual Basic for Applications, is an integral part of Excel finance systems used to automate processes. The term “VBA Name Worksheet” is important because it refers to the process of naming a worksheet using VBA code.
This action helps in organizing and locating specific data quicker and more efficiently. For instance, in a file with multiple worksheets related to different financial periods or categories, naming the sheets appropriately can simplify navigation and data retrieval.
This standardization is especially vital in finance, where accuracy and efficiency are paramount. Thus, “VBA Name Worksheet” is a key skill in handling complex financial spreadsheets.
Explanation
The term “VBA Name Worksheet” is associated with the use of Visual Basic for Applications (VBA) in Microsoft Excel in order to handle and manipulate the worksheets on a more complex level than the typical formulas and functions. VBA is a coding language integrated into the MS Office suite which allows for automation and enhanced management of tasks within the software.
The action of naming a worksheet using VBA gives the user the ability to automatically, and sometimes conditionally, organize and identify worksheets for various tasks and complexities of data manipulation. The purpose of naming worksheets via VBA is to provide clearer organization, greater control, and advanced functional capabilities within Excel.
By automating the process of naming and renaming worksheets according to specified conditions or data streams, productivity increases as manual data entry tasks can be reduced. It is particularly beneficial when dealing with large databases or complex spreadsheet projects.
Moreover, it provides a method of working with numerous worksheets efficiently, enabling, for instance, easy navigation or immediate recognition of a worksheet’s contents based on its name.
Examples of VBA Name Worksheet
VBA (Visual Basic for Applications) is a programming language that allows users to automate tasks in Microsoft applications. In the context of finance, users often automate tasks in Excel. Here are three real-world scenarios where naming worksheets through VBA could come in handy.
Financial Analytics Company: If a company is conducting a financial analysis on multiple clients simultaneously. Each client’s data could be stored on a separate worksheet. To keep track of which worksheet pertains to which client, they use VBA to automatically name each worksheet after its respective client.
Investment Banking: In investment banking, analysts often use complex Excel models to evaluate different investment opportunities. The model could have several worksheets, each representing a different part of the analysis: cash flow, debt schedule, valuation, etc. Using VBA, an analyst could automate the process of naming each worksheet as per its function, improving organization and efficiency.
Budgeting and Forecasting: In a company’s financial department, an Excel workbook might be used to manage the annual budget, with each department having its own worksheet. A VBA script can be used to automatically name each sheet based on the department name, hence, making it easier to navigate through the workbook.
FAQs for VBA Name Worksheet
1. What does “VBA Name Worksheet” mean?
VBA (Visual Basic for Applications) Name Worksheet refers to the process of programming a specific name to a worksheet in Excel using VBA. Naming a worksheet via VBA can be helpful in managing multiple worksheets, simplifying navigation, and automating tasks or functions within the spreadsheet.
2. How do you use VBA to name a Worksheet?
Using the VBA code, one option might be to select the worksheet you want to rename and use the .Name property. For instance: Sheets(“Sheet1”).Name = “NewName”. Here “Sheet1” is the original name of the worksheet and “NewName” is the new name you want to give to the worksheet.
3. Can you change the name of multiple worksheets in VBA?
Yes, you can change the names of multiple worksheets by making use of a VBA loop such as For Next or For Each loop. This is especially useful when dealing with a large number of worksheets or if you want to maintain a consistent naming convention.
4. What happens if I use the same name for different worksheets in VBA?
Excel VBA would return an error. This is because every worksheet in a workbook must have a unique name.
5. How do I fix a renaming error in VBA?
If a renaming error arises, you should check if the new name already exists in the workbook or if the name is valid as per Excel’s naming rules. Always ensure that there are no invalid characters, the name is not blank, and that it does not exceed 31 characters.
Related Entrepreneurship Terms
- Macro Programming
- Excel Automation
- Worksheet Object
- Range Property
- Excel VBA Code
Sources for More Information
Sure, here are four reliable sources where you can find information about the finance term: VBA Name Worksheet.